09:03 — Socket clients on Perrow Chat stuck in reconnect loop. Cause: server sent close code 1012, client treated it as fatal-then-retry with zero backoff. 09:11 — Gateway CPU pinned. 09:17 — Rate limiter engaged, loop broken. 09:40 — Patched client backoff, redeployed. Lesson: never ship reconnect logic without jitter. Maintainers: the regression entered in the minor bump two weeks prior. The offending release is identified by the token below.

pipeline stamp: htk4_66df

## Break-Glass: Session Refresh Hotfix Path

Heads up, release manager: the Ferngate session-token refresh bug can strand users mid-checkout, and the normal release train is too slow for it. Break-glass lets you push a hotfix straight to the token service, skipping the staging soak. Use sparingly — it's logged loudly and the Mosshollow security crew will ask questions. The hotfix deploy console unlocks with the recovery passphrase written right below.

vault phrase of tagag-yadup = ralys-caseth-novys-istael

## Data Stores: Catalogue Import

The Bindery import pipeline ingests MARC exports from the Larkfield branch system nightly at 02:15. Records land first in the staging store, where deduplication and subject-heading normalization run before promotion to the main catalogue database. Support staff investigating missing titles should always check staging first, as rejected records remain there for fourteen days with a rejection reason attached. Staging is reached via the following connection string.

replica DSN, bagaf-bagep: mssql://praion_svc:7RJjXrE@db-3c46.halixcorp.internal:5432/zorix

# Parcel-tracking webhook handler for the Cortley shipping pipeline.
#
# Inbound scan events arrive from carrier gateways in bursts, often
# duplicated. We dedupe on event fingerprint, buffer briefly to reorder
# out-of-sequence scans, then forward to the Marrow status service.
# Retries use capped backoff; anything older than the staleness cutoff
# is dropped and counted, not retried. Adjust with care — the Lindbrook
# depot feed is sensitive to buffer size. Current tuning constants
# follow below.

tuning table, hawef-kahip:
THRESHOLDS = {
    "fenys": 117,
    "quenir": 368,
    "siliel": 482,
    "novvan": 995,
    "aldiel": 368,
}